Source: libgtkada Version: 19-4 Severity: serious Justification: FTBFS on amd64 Tags: bullseye sid ftbfs Usertags: ftbfs-20201125 ftbfs-bullseye
Hi, During a rebuild of all packages in sid, your package failed to build on amd64. Relevant part (hopefully): > make[2]: Entering directory '/<<PKGBUILDDIR>>' > rm -f src/generated/*.ad? > python3 contrib/binding.py \ > --gir-file=contrib/GLib-2.0.gir \ > --gir-file=contrib/GObject-2.0.gir \ > --gir-file=contrib/Gtk-3.0.gir \ > --gir-file=contrib/Gdk-3.0.gir \ > --gir-file=contrib/Pango-1.0.gir \ > --gir-file=contrib/Gio-2.0.gir \ > --xml-file=contrib/binding.xml \ > --ada-output=src/generated/tmp.ada \ > --c-output=src/misc_generated.c > no c:type defined for GtkEntryIconAccessible > Traceback (most recent call last): > File "/<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/contrib/binding.py", line 3009, in <module> > cl.generate(gir) > File "/<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/contrib/binding.py", line 2676, in generate > extra = self.gtkpkg.extra() > File "/<<PKGBUILDDIR>>/contrib/binding_gtkada.py", line 436, in extra > return extra.getchildren() > AttributeError: 'xml.etree.ElementTree.Element' object has no attribute > 'getchildren' > make[2]: *** [Makefile:139: generate] Error 1 The full build log is available from: http://qa-logs.debian.net/2020/11/25/libgtkada_19-4_unstable.log A list of current common problems and possible solutions is available at http://wiki.debian.org/qa.debian.org/FTBFS .
